From e17e8969f5c59a10083af5e260bdad6026872203 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ilya Dryomov Date: Mon, 24 Jul 2017 16:43:49 +0200 Subject: libceph: fallback for when there isn't a pool-specific choose_arg There is now a fallback to a choose_arg index of -1 if there isn't a pool-specific choose_arg set. If you create a per-pool weight-set, that works for that pool. Otherwise we try the compat/default one. If that doesn't exist either, then we use the normal CRUSH weights.
